Level 1 "Parkour" 2 day event

*3rd. 9am-1pm (1 hr. Break) 2pm-6pm "Student Curriculum Levels 1-3 Breakdown" 

 Focuses on Parkour based techniques so it’s more about the philosophy (A to B as fast a you can) & basics in going over, under, through any and all obstacles in your way. In particular our 5 key events: wall, floor, vaults, bars, & trampoline. Thoroughly dissecting each skill in a 3 part system: beginning, middle, end to help you as an instructor easily find & fix all imperfections. Full day is two 4hr. time blocks with a 1hr. break in between.

*4th. 9am-noon (1 hr. Break) 1pm-4pm "Testing"

Must pass Level 1 to qualify for Level 2 (recommend signing up for both to reserve your space)

Level 2 "Freerunning" 2 day event

*5th. 9am-noon (1 hr. Break) 1pm-4pm "Student curriculum Levels 4-5 Breakdown"  

Transferring focus to Freerunning by taking all those same core basics in Parkour, using the events now as tools instead of obstacles to help find your students own artistic expression by adding flips, tricks, challenges, etc. Full day is two 3hr. time blocks with a 1hr. break in between.

*6th. 9am-noon (1 hr. Break) 1pm-4pm "Testing"

What to expect:

  • This is a hands-on course. Please wear athletic clothing and be prepared to move!
  • The physical assessment portion is to allow the World Freerunning Parkour Federation (WFPF) master trainers to see how comfortable the group is with movement and basic parkour skills.
  • Having participants physically learn and try the skills and progressions throughout the certification course also provides an opportunity for participants to identify errors and help to correct them.
  • If for any reason you are unable to physically participate in the course, please note that certification is still possible - the trainers are primarily looking for your ability to confidently and competently teach the material.
